Grosvenor Fund Management has signed SuperTrash to open its second UK store and its first regional location at Liverpool One.
It comes as Grosvenor has approached lenders to refinance the 1.6m sq ft shopping centre, which has a £385m loan held against it with four banks.
The 3,057 sq ft boutique is situated on lower South John Street, adjacent to the new Zara regional flagship, and opens at the beginning of August.
GFM director of portfolio management Miles Dunnett said: “Securing the first SuperTrash outside London is a great accolade for Liverpool ONE, and a reflection of the strong demand from leading fashion and lifestyle brands to join in our success. SuperTrash’s unique style and affordable luxury are a great complement to our existing line-up and the store is going to be a hit with visitors.”
Hugo Boss has also signed a deal to upsize its store on Liverpool One’s Peter’s Lane.
Metis Real Estate Advisors and Cushman & Wakefield acted for Liverpool One. McKinnon Nelson represented SuperTrash.
